Director of Nursing DON - $10,000 SIGN ON BONUS! EMPLOYER PAID HEALTHCARE PREMIUMS! Summary/Objective Plan, coordinate and manage the nursing department. Responsible for the overall direction, coordination and evaluation of nursing care and services provided to the residents. Ensure quality care that is consistent with company and regulatory standards. May be designated to assume responsibilities of daily operations of the facility in the Administrator's absence. Essential Functions Ensure nursing staff is providing quality and appropriate resident/patient care that meets or exceeds company and regulatory standards. Assist in the preparation of annual budget for facility. Monitor monthly performance of nursing services in relation to budget and intervenes as needed. Schedule and perform resident/patient rounds to monitor and evaluate the quality and appropriateness of nursing care. Maintain administrative authority, responsibility and accountability for the proper charting and documentation of care and of medications and treatments. Recruit, hire, provide orientation/training, and retains a sufficient number of qualified staff to carry out nursing programs and services. Ensure employee performance meets or exceeds expectations and periodic performance appraisals are conducted on a timely basis. Develop and implement the written staffing plan and nursing schedule that reflects the needs of the resident and resident population. Ensure all required records are maintained and submitted, as appropriate, in an accurate and timely manner. Evaluate current and potential residents and patients to ensure facility can provide appropriate level of care. Evaluate market studies and develops clinical programs to meet the needs of the community. Maintain regular and ongoing communication with facility Medical Director ensuring programs and care services meet the needs of patients/residents. Complete required forms and documents in accordance with company policy and state and/or federal regulations. Manage clinical aspects of state or federal government survey processes. Other duties may be assigned. Required Education and Experience Graduate of an accredited school of Nursing. Valid State licensure as an RN. One to three (1-3) years of management or supervisory experience in long-term care, acute care, restorative or geriatric nursing preferred. Proficient in the use of personal computer. Supervisory Responsibility Supervises nursing staff and others for whom they are administratively or professionally responsible.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
